What is a Logistics Health Remote?

A Logistics Health Remote job typically refers to a position with a company like Logistics Health Incorporated (LHI) that allows employees to work from home or another location outside of the main office. These roles often involve coordinating healthcare services, managing logistics for medical appointments, and supporting health readiness programs for clients such as government agencies or corporations. Remote workers in this field use digital tools to communicate, schedule appointments, and ensure that services are delivered efficiently. This setup provides flexibility for employees while still maintaining high standards of service for clients.

TheBusiness Development Director for ourContract Logistics Consumer verticalis a senior commercial leader responsible for driving strategic growth, expanding market presence, and securing highvalue partnerships for Kuehne + Nagel's contract logistics services. This role oversees commercial strategy development, pipeline expansion, and endtoend management of the customer acquisition cycle.

How you create impact
  • Develop and execute growth strategies for contract logistics within assigned markets and verticals.
  • Identify, qualify, and pursue new business opportunities to build a strong commercial pipeline.
  • Lead commercial negotiations, including pricing strategy, proposal development, and contract execution.
  • Manage the complete customer engagement lifecycle, from initial outreach through tendering, award, and onboarding.
  • Collaborate with operations, solution engineering, finance, and key account teams to design tailored logistics solutions.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for key prospects and maintain strategic customer relationships.
  • Conduct market and competitive analysis to support commercial strategy and valueproposition development.
  • Lead forecasting, reporting, and business development planning activities for senior leadership.
  • Support internal alignment to ensure successful delivery of customerspecific logistics solutions.

This position is not eligible for employment visa sponsorship. Applicants must be currently authorized to work in the United States on a full-time basis without the need for current or future employer sponsorship.

What we would like you to bring
  • Bachelor's degree in Logistics, Supply Chain, Business, or a related field.
  • 8+ years of experience in contract logistics and 3PL/4PL business development; experience in the consumer vertical beneficial.
  • Demonstrated success in new business acquisition and managing largescale tenders or proposals.
  • Strong commercial acumen with the ability to create customercentric logistics solutions.
  • Advanced negotiation and presentation capabilities for executivelevel engagements.
  • Ability to translate customer requirements into operational logistics and service models.
